Herby Garlic Sirloin Steaks on Ciabatta

A steak sandwich with a difference - grilled steak topped with melting Brie then served on garlicky ciabatta.

INGREDIENTS:

1 ciabatta loaf
1 clove garlic
3 tbsp olive oil
1 tbsp of fresh mixed herbs, chopped
2 sirloin steaks
50g Brie, cubed
pinch each of salt and ground black pepper
tomato and watercress salad to serve


PREPARATION:
1. Slice the loaf in half lengthways. Cut the clove of garlic in half and rub each slice of bread with the cut half. Drizzle 2 tbsp of the olive oil over the slices and put to one side.

2. Preheat the grill to high. Meanwhile, crush the cut garlic clove and mix with the remaining olive oil and mixed herbs, add seasoning to taste.

3. Grill the steaks on one side for between 2½ and 6 minutes. Turn over and press the herb and oil mixture on to the meat. Return to the grill for a further 2½-6 minutes.

4. One minute before the end of the cooking time, top the steak with the Brie and place the ciabatta under the grill to toast.

5. Once cooked, place the steak onto the ciabatta bread and serve immediately with a tomato and watercress salad.


PREP/COOK
INFORMATION:

Prep time: 10 minutes
Cook time: 25 minutes
Serves: 4
